History of the Pompadour

The pompadour is named after Madame de Pompadour, the mistress of King Louis XV of France. She popularized the hairstyle in the 18th century, and it has been a popular choice for men and women ever since.

The pompadour has gone through several different iterations over the years. In the early 1800s, it was a high, elaborate style that was often worn with a powdered wig. In the 1950s, the pompadour was popularized by Elvis Presley, and it became a more casual, rock-and-roll style.

Today, the pompadour is still a popular hairstyle. It is often seen on celebrities like David Beckham, Jared Leto, and Rihanna.

Variations of the Pompadour

There are many different variations of the pompadour hairstyle. Here are a few of the most popular:

  • The classic pompadour: This is the traditional pompadour style with a high, swept-back hairline and a voluminous top section.
  • The quiff: This is a variation of the pompadour with a shorter, more tapered top section.
  • The modern pompadour: This is a more casual version of the pompadour with a lower height and less volume.
  • The side swept pompadour: This is a variation of the pompadour with the hair swept to the side instead of straight back.
